1497 LARA RD LANCASTER, VA 22503 Get Directions
1497 LARA RD LANCASTER, VA 22503 Get Directions
The Turning Tide is located at 1497 Lara Rd in Lancaster and has been in the business of Nonclassifiable Establishments since 2010.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.